Alien Ring Found On Mars

1 Apr, 2016
Is this the final proof we needed? In an unbelievable turn of events NASA’s Curiosity Rover has uncovered what appears to be an alien ring half-buried in a mound of fine regolith at the foot of the Olympus Mons Crater on – wait for it… Mars!